Vegan bodybuilder and motivational speaker Robert Cheeke takes a break from his busy touring schedule to talk about his diet, training and the philosophy behind his decision 13 years ago to maintain a plant based diet.

My spiritual companion Israel joins me this week to talk about his former community, his conversion to Judaism, and his reasons for moving to Koinonia. Music from The Magnetic Fields and Alexis Cole.

I take a walk on the peace trail and talk alot about where I might go from here, the effect that working for a community rather than a paycheck has had on me, my perception of God and the disgusting things my roomate leaves in the fridge.
